We need to find the value of angle D so that we can solve for X. To do that we need to find the value of angle A and that value will be the same value as D because these angles are the same.
To do that we have to add angles C and B together and that equals 118°. Then we have to realize that all the angles of a triangle add up to 180°. So then we have to subtract 118° from 180° and that equals 62°. So now we have the value of A.
If the value of angle A is 62° then that must be the value of angle D because these two angles are the same. So now that we have the value of angle D we need to solve for X. This equation is asking what times 2 equals the value of X. We know the value of X is 62°. So what times 2 equals 62°?
31×2=62°
Therefore the value of X is 31
